What does a site reliability engineer contract do?

A Site Reliability Engineer (SRE) contractor is responsible for ensuring the reliability, scalability, and performance of software systems, typically on a temporary or project basis. They collaborate with development and operations teams to automate processes, monitor systems, and quickly resolve incidents. SRE contractors often design and implement tools that improve system uptime and efficiency, and may create documentation or best practices for site reliability. Their work helps organizations maintain high service availability while adapting to changing infrastructure needs.

What are the key skills and qualifications needed to thrive as a site reliability engineer contract?

Thriving as a Site Reliability Engineer Contractor requires strong expertise in systems administration, cloud platforms, automation, and programming (typically in Python, Go, or Bash), usually supported by a degree in computer science or relevant experience. Familiarity with DevOps tools like Kubernetes, Docker, Terraform, CI/CD pipelines, and monitoring solutions such as Prometheus or Grafana is essential, with certifications like AWS Certified DevOps Engineer or Google Professional SRE adding value. Exceptional problem-solving, collaboration, and communication skills help contractors quickly adapt to new environments and efficiently resolve incidents. These skills and qualities ensure reliable system performance, rapid response to outages, and seamless integration with client teams.

What are some common challenges faced by site reliability engineer contracts?

Site Reliability Engineers (SREs) on contract often face the challenge of quickly adapting to new systems, tooling, and organizational cultures. Since contracts are typically for a limited duration, contractors need to rapidly build rapport with internal teams and familiarize themselves with existing infrastructure to make impactful contributions. Additionally, they may need to balance multiple priorities, such as incident response, automation, and documentation, while ensuring that their work aligns with both short-term project goals and long-term site reliability. Effective communication and proactive collaboration with development and operations teams are essential for overcoming these challenges and delivering value within the contract period.

What you'll lead and transform:

Site Reliability Engineering (SRE)

  • Implement AI-powered predictive monitoring and anomaly detection to surface degradation signals before they become incidents.

  • Build automated remediation, self-healing infrastructure, AI-triggered rollbacks, and automated runbook execution, to resolve issues without human intervention.

  • Shift the SRE model from reactive firefighting to proactive reliability engineering, using AI insights to eliminate recurring failure patterns.

  • Govern SLIs, SLOs, and error budgets as the framework for reliability investment, with real-time AI forecasting of compliance.

  • Embed reliability thinking early in the engineering lifecycle - shifting reliability left, not bolting it on at the end.

DevOps

  • Design and execute an AI-driven CI/CD strategy targeting 100% touchless, end-to-end pipeline automation, zero manual intervention from commit to production.

  • Embed AI across the pipeline for intelligent code analysis, automated testing, self-healing deployments, and anomaly detection.

  • Architect and deliver self-serve developer platforms that empower teams to provision environments, trigger deployments, and manage releases independently.

  • Define milestones and metrics for the automation roadmap, tracking progress toward full pipeline autonomy.

  • Champion a culture of engineering self-sufficiency, reducing toil and enabling teams to ship faster with greater confidence.

Performance Engineering

  • Own load, stress, and scalability testing programs, ensuring the platform performs reliably under current and projected demand.

  • Automate performance testing as a continuous activity within CI/CD pipelines, blocking releases that regress against defined baselines.

  • Use AI to identify performance bottlenecks, forecast capacity needs, and recommend optimizations before issues surface in production.

  • Drive FinOps practices to optimize cloud resource utilization and infrastructure spend alongside performance improvements.

Release Management

  • Own the end-to-end release process across environments, ensuring consistency, auditability, and minimal disruption to production.

  • Automate release orchestration, approval workflows, and deployment coordination to reduce manual overhead and human error.

  • Implement AI-assisted release risk scoring to evaluate change impact, recommend optimal deployment windows, and flag high-risk releases before they go out.

  • Establish feedback loops between release outcomes and development practices to continuously reduce change failure rates.
